Ok, so I'm about to buy this stuff but I just want to check it all sounds ok!
- Arcadia 20L fish tank with lid, light and filter (I've checked that the filter is ok for bettas)
- 25w heater
- various silk plants
- pettex aquatic roman red gravel
- some form of nice white hide/decoration (still looking)
- food! would like some advice on which is best, health and value wise
- freeze dried bloodworms, and I have a bowl to grow some brine shrimp

I'm still looking for a partially used master test kit or some sort of deal because I can only find them for about £30 and that's as much as the tank costs!

Sounds fine to me. You could try some live plants like java moss and java fern there easy to keep and only need low light levels. Have you though about making a coconut cave for hiding my bettas always used to love them. Heres how to make them [You must be registered and logged in to see this link.] A big bit of bogwood would look nice as a centre piece. If you can i would go for frozen blood worm over freeze dried. Freeze dried loose lot of nutrition so frozen are better.
